When Should I Contact Motorcycle Accident Lawyers After an Incident?

After a motorcycle accident, knowing when to contact a lawyer can significantly impact the outcome of your case. Here’s a guide to help you determine the appropriate time to reach out to motorcycle accident lawyers.

**Immediately After the Accident:**

1. **Ensure Safety and Seek Medical Attention**: First, ensure that you and others involved are safe. Call emergency services if anyone is injured. Your health and safety are the top priorities.

2. **Document the Scene**: If possible, document the accident scene. Take photos of the vehicles, road conditions, and any visible injuries. Collect contact information from witnesses. This evidence can be crucial for your case.

3. **Notify Authorities**: Report the accident to the police. A police report will provide an official record of the incident, which can be vital for legal proceedings and insurance claims.

**Within a Few Days:**

4. **Report to Insurance**: Notify your insurance company about the accident. Be factual and avoid admitting fault or providing detailed statements before consulting a lawyer.

5. **Consult a Lawyer**: It's advisable to contact a motorcycle accident lawyer as soon as possible, preferably within a few days after the incident. Early consultation can help protect your rights and ensure that you don't make any statements or decisions that could negatively impact your case.

**Why Contact a Lawyer Quickly?**

1. **Statute of Limitations**: Every state has a statute of limitations for filing personal injury claims. If you miss this deadline, you may lose your right to seek compensation. Contacting a lawyer promptly ensures that all legal deadlines are met.

2. **Preservation of Evidence**: Critical evidence can be lost or overlooked if not promptly addressed. Lawyers can help preserve evidence, gather witness statements, and reconstruct the accident scene.

3. **Insurance Negotiations**: Insurance companies often try to minimize payouts. Having a lawyer early on ensures that your interests are protected during negotiations. Lawyers can handle communications with insurance companies, preventing you from saying something that might be used against you.

4. **Medical Expenses and Documentation**: A lawyer can help you document your medical expenses and future treatment needs accurately, which is crucial for determining fair compensation.

5. **Legal Advice and Strategy**: Lawyers can provide immediate advice on your legal rights and options. They can guide you through the complex legal process, from filing claims to litigation if necessary.
